SOURCE: Water in bottom of dishwasher, how do i drain & reset?
Ok so your dishwasher won't do anything... it justs sits there and "Hums" you can't make it respond to any controls, and the ONLY way to Stop it. is to unplug the unit, replugging back in it simply "Hums" again and will do nothing.
Now this happens because, the STOP Button, is pressed and the "Door Opened", during the Wash Cycle. This should NOT be done. You shouldNEVER TURN IT OFF MID-CYCLE. you should instead, Simply, pull on the handle, to Open the door, the system will take care of everything, after, you close it,and pick up where it left off. The turning OFF, makes the machine "Think" that a New Cycle, is going to be done, before the old one is finished, and resets itself to do it all again. But it still has water, that's not meant to be there so it must dump it out.
Now, the FIX. Take the Dishwasher, out, and tip over on it's side, tip to about a 45' angle. Water will come out from underneath, this is from a small "Overflow" reservoir. this reservoir has an "Anti-Flood" switch. The removing of this water will "Reset" this Switch, and allow the dishwasher to work again.
So what happens, is this, when the STOP button is pressed Mid-Cycle, the machine must "Dump" whatever water is still in the machine, into the "Overflow Reservoir". This water then causes the Anti-flood switch to jam, and this stops the machine, until it is reset,by the above method.
SOURCE: Kenmore Ultra Wash Dishwasher - Blinking Quick Rinse Light
I had the same flashing light problem first the normal wash flashing light then the others. I tried shuting of the breakers but nothing. I tried resetting the panel by pushing normal wash and heated dry simultaneously and nothing. So I took the six screws holding the front panel out and unplugged the ribbon type wires and plug and unplugged it several times to help make a better contact and I was able to get it to work right away. This may not work for all but I worked for me. It is very easy to do and it's worth a try if you're having the same problem. It took me less then 10 minutes.
